Restez organisé à l'aide des collections
Enregistrez et classez les contenus selon vos préférences.
Les tests en production consistent en un examen complet de vos importations de flux, de votre serveur de réservation et de vos mises à jour en temps réel.
Vous pouvez demander un examen de votre intégration une fois que vous avez terminé toutes les étapes de production dans votre plan d'intégration de bout en bout.
Pour examiner votre intégration, vous pouvez envoyer des cas de test à l'équipe d'assistance du Centre d'actions à l'aide d'un formulaire.
Les tests s'exécutent sur plusieurs jours consécutifs et peuvent prendre jusqu'à sept jours ouvrés si aucun problème n'est détecté. Si notre équipe détecte des problèmes à résoudre, elle vous contactera pour que vous les corrigiez. Vous pouvez demander un nouvel examen une fois les problèmes résolus. Les tests sont réinitialisés et recommencent à zéro.
Une fois l'examen terminé, vous recevrez un questionnaire de préparation au lancement pour confirmer les détails de votre lancement, y compris la date de lancement et les supports de relations publiques.
Demander un examen
Une fois les étapes de test et de production du plan d'intégration de bout en bout terminées, créez une demande dans le portail des partenaires pour demander un examen. Lorsque vous cliquez sur le lien, vous recevez un formulaire de l'équipe d'assistance Actions Center pour envoyer des marchands et des réservations spécifiques afin de tester votre intégration en production.
Lorsque nous testons votre intégration de production, rédigez tout communiqué de presse que vous souhaitez envoyer une fois votre intégration mise en ligne. Une fois les tests terminés, vous devez les faire approuver avant que nous puissions planifier votre lancement.
Scénarios de test
Voici quelques-uns des tests de bout en bout effectués à la fois dans l'environnement de bac à sable et dans l'environnement de production :
Effectuez une réservation dans le Centre d'actions, puis vérifiez qu'elle s'affiche correctement dans votre système.
Vérifiez que les e-mails de confirmation sont bien envoyés, et que l'heure et la réservation indiquées sont correctes.
Annulez la réservation dans le Centre d'actions, puis vérifiez qu'elle a bien été annulée dans votre système.
Réservez un autre rendez-vous via le Centre d'actions et déclenchez l'annulation depuis votre système avec l'API Booking Notification.
Supprimez un créneau spécifique de votre système, puis vérifiez qu'il a bien été supprimé du Centre d'actions via BatchAvailabilityLookupResponse.
Modifiez une réservation depuis le Centre d'actions, puis vérifiez qu'elle s'affiche correctement dans votre système.
Cliquez sur plusieurs créneaux pour vérifier qu'il n'y a pas d'erreur BatchAvailabilityLookup.
Sauf indication contraire, le contenu de cette page est régi par une licence Creative Commons Attribution 4.0, et les échantillons de code sont régis par une licence Apache 2.0. Pour en savoir plus, consultez les Règles du site Google Developers. Java est une marque déposée d'Oracle et/ou de ses sociétés affiliées.
Dernière mise à jour le 2025/07/26 (UTC).
[[["Facile à comprendre","easyToUnderstand","thumb-up"],["J'ai pu résoudre mon problème","solvedMyProblem","thumb-up"],["Autre","otherUp","thumb-up"]],[["Il n'y a pas l'information dont j'ai besoin","missingTheInformationINeed","thumb-down"],["Trop compliqué/Trop d'étapes","tooComplicatedTooManySteps","thumb-down"],["Obsolète","outOfDate","thumb-down"],["Problème de traduction","translationIssue","thumb-down"],["Mauvais exemple/Erreur de code","samplesCodeIssue","thumb-down"],["Autre","otherDown","thumb-down"]],["Dernière mise à jour le 2025/07/26 (UTC)."],[],[],null,["# Production Review\n\nProduction testing is a comprehensive review of your Feed uploads,\nBooking Server, and Real-Time Updates.\n\nYou can request a review for your integration after all the Production steps are\ncompleted in your [End-to-End Onboarding Plan](https://actionscenter.google.com/home).\nTo review your integration, you can submit test cases to the Actions Center\nSupport Team through a form.\n\nTesting runs across several consecutive days and takes up to seven business days\nto complete, if no issues are found. If the team finds issues that need to be\nresolved, they will reach out to you to correct them. You can request a new\nreview after you resolve the issues. Testing resets and begins from scratch.\n\nAfter completing review, you'll receive a launch readiness questionnaire to\nconfirm the details of your launch which includes launch date and PR\n(Public Relations) materials.\n\n### Request review\n\nAfter completion of self-test and the Production portion of the End-to-End\nOnboarding Plan milestones, [create a new case](https://partnerdash.google.com/apps/reservewithgoogle/support/cases/create)\nin the Partner Portal to request review. When you press the link, you'll receive\na form from the Actions Center\nSupport Team to submit specific merchants and bookings to test your Production\nintegration.\n| **Note:** After you have requested testing, keep your integration in a healthy state. Continue your daily Feed upload cycle, and verify that your `BookingServer` endpoints are responsive. Keep the Sandbox portion of your End-to-End Onboarding Plan green to verify that there are no delays in your testing schedule.\n\nWhen we test your Production integration, compose any press release material\nthat you want to send after your integration goes live. After testing is\ncomplete you need to get it approved before we can schedule your launch.\n\n#### Test cases\n\nThe following are some of the end-to-end tests that are performed as part of\nboth Sandbox and Production testing:\n\n- Make a booking through the Actions Center and confirm that the booking shows up correctly in your system.\n- Check that the confirmation emails are sent out and that the time and booking listed are correct.\n- Cancel the booking through the Actions Center and confirm that it's cancelled correctly in your system.\n- Book another appointment through the Actions Center and trigger the cancellation from your system with the Booking Notification API.\n- Remove a particular slot from your system and check to see if it's removed properly on the Actions Center through `BatchAvailabilityLookupResponse`.\n- Modify a booking from the Actions Center and confirm that the modified booking shows up correctly in your system.\n- Click various slots to verify that there are no `BatchAvailabilityLookup` errors."]]